You don't need a degree or fancy equipment to be an artist. You are an artist as soon as you make something. Creativity is already within you, waiting to be unleashed. It's not about finding a niche or marketing yourself, it's about expressing yourself authentically and sharing your unique perspective with the world.

When you start creating, you'll begin to see art in everything you do. The subject matter, style, color, and shape of your work will inspire new creations, leading to a daily creative practice. Don't worry about creating something original or groundbreaking at first. Start by making something, anything. Draw a self-portrait, collage two magazine pages together, or paint your favorite animal. Allow yourself to explore and experiment.

But don't stop there. Spend time with your creation. Ask yourself what it means to you, and how you can make it again and again, each time closer to your vision. Art is living poetry, and sharing it with others is everything.

Remember, when you first start creating, you may feel like what you're making is too basic or unoriginal. But that's okay. We all start somewhere. When I was in art school, everyone was drawing eyes and birds. Looking back, I realize that these subjects were a symbol of the infinite well of creativity within us, waiting to be discovered.

So go ahead, unlock your inner artist. Create the damn thing. Your art in concert with others can change the world.
